首页 分享 动物图像识别软件开发

动物图像识别软件开发

来源:萌宠菠菠乐园 时间:2025-01-11 07:58

动物图像识别软件开发:人工智能技术在图像识别领域的应用

随着科技的不断发展,人工智能技术逐渐成为各行各业关注的焦点。尤其是在图像识别领域,人工智能技术已经取得了显著的成果。动物图像识别软件就是其中的一个典型应用,它利用计算机视觉和人工智能技术,对动物图像进行自动识别和分类。本文将探讨动物图像识别软件的开发,并介绍其在图像识别领域的应用。

一、动物图像识别软件开发简介

动物图像识别软件是基于计算机视觉和人工智能技术开发的,它能够自动识别和分类动物图像。该软件主要包括图像采集、图像预处理、特征提取、模型训练和图像识别等模块。其中,图像采集模块用于从摄像头、麦克风等设备中采集动物图像;图像预处理模块用于对采集到的图像进行去噪、灰度化、二值化等处理;特征提取模块用于从预处理后的图像中提取出有用的特征信息;模型训练模块用于训练机器学习模型,使其能够根据特征信息对动物图像进行识别;图像识别模块用于对识别出的动物图像进行分类和识别。

二、动物图像识别软件的功能与应用

1. 功能

动物图像识别软件具有以下功能:

(1)自动识别:根据特征提取模块提取出的特征信息,对动物图像进行自动识别,实现对动物种类、品种、年龄、性别等信息的识别。

(2)自动分类:根据识别出的动物图像,将其自动分类到不同的类别中,如猫、狗、鸟、爬行动物等。

(3)语音识别:支持语音输入,将识别出的动物名称转换为文字形式。

(4)远程控制:支持远程控制功能,通过手机或电脑控制动物图像识别软件,实现对动物图像的实时识别和分类。

2. 应用

动物图像识别软件在以下领域有广泛的应用:

(1)畜牧业:通过实时识别和分类动物图像,帮助畜牧业者及时发现和处理动物异常情况,提高养殖效益。

(2)宠物护理:通过实时识别和分类宠物图像,帮助宠物主人及时发现宠物的健康问题,提高宠物护理效果。

(3)野生动物保护:通过实时识别和分类野生动物图像,帮助野生动物保护人员及时发现和处理野生动物异常情况,提高野生动物保护效果。

三、动物图像识别软件的开发与挑战

1. 开发

动物图像识别软件的开发主要包括以下几个步骤:

(1)数采:收集大量的动物图像数据,用于训练和测试机器学习模型。

(2)数据预处理:对采集到的动物图像进行去噪、灰度化、二值化等处理,提高识别效果。

(3)特征提取:从预处理后的动物图像中提取出有用的特征信息,用于训练机器学习模型。

(4)模型训练:利用提取出的特征信息,训练机器学习模型,使其能够根据特征信息对动物图像进行识别。

(5)模型测试:将训练好的机器学习模型应用于实际场景,进行动物图像识别和分类测试。

2. 挑战

动物图像识别软件面临以下挑战:

(1)数据不足:动物图像识别软件需要大量的数据进行训练,但目前我国的动物图像数据量相对较少,难以满足软件的开发需求。

(2)图像质量差:动物图像识别软件需要对采集到的动物图像进行预处理,但目前我国动物图像质量普遍较差,影响识别效果。

(3)模型更新换代:动物图像识别软件需要不断更新换代机器学习模型,以适应不断变化的环境和需求。

四、结论

动物图像识别软件是人工智能技术在图像识别领域的应用,具有广泛的应用前景。随着技术的不断发展,动物图像识别软件的功能和性能将不断提升,为畜牧业、宠物护理、野生动物保护等领域提供重要的支持。

相关知识

基于图像识别的宠物行为监测系统设计
宠物社交APP软件开发
毛孩子们也有自己的相簿啦!iOS 17升级iPhone图像识别
宠物社交APP平台系统开发(社交软件开发)
宠物健康管理APP软件开发
宠物短视频app软件开发具有什么效果
史上最全Python图像识别:从基础到高级的全方位指南
宠物APP软件开发方案
宠物社区APP软件开发
宠物类app软件开发方案介绍

网址: 动物图像识别软件开发 https://www.mcbbbk.com/newsview1006035.html

所属分类:萌宠日常
上一篇: 图图宠物百科官方版
下一篇: 宠物智能识别利器:宠物品种扫描软

推荐分享